Three people were killed on Tuesday in a shooting in the Swedish city of Uppsala, which is located near Stockholm. The incident occurred in Uppsala's city center, just one day before the city was set to celebrate its spring festival, an event that traditionally attracts around 100,000 visitors.

According to police, the attack was carried out by a masked assailant, who managed to escape while riding a scooter.

At this time, authorities have not indicated whether the incident was related to terrorism or a hate crime. Local police have launched a homicide investigation, but the identities of the victims have not yet been revealed. Several media outlets in Sweden reported that the shooting took place near a hair salon.

Swedish Justice Minister Gunnar Strommer confirmed that his ministry is in close contact with law enforcement officials. He described the attack as a "brutal act of violence" in central Uppsala, calling it "extremely serious."

Sweden has been grappling with a surge of gang-related violence over the past decade, much of it involving gun violence. Many of the perpetrators of these crimes are often under the age of 15, which is the legal age of criminal responsibility in Sweden. However, police have not yet stated whether the shooting on Tuesday was gang-related.

This latest incident follows a particularly tragic event in February when a 35-year-old lone gunman opened fire at an adult education center in the city of Örebro, killing ten people in Sweden's deadliest-ever mass shooting. Earlier this month, two individuals were killed in a gang-related conflict in Gothenburg, Sweden's second-most populous city.
